Sepal
One of the outermost parts of a flower, usually green and leaf-like, that protects the developing flower.
Leaflike
Having the appearance or characteristics of a leaf.
Disperse
The process by which organisms or particles spread or distribute from a concentrated area to more spread-out areas.
Seeds
The reproductive unit of many plants, capable of developing into another such plant.
